Ultimately, the question of penis size’s importance in a relationship is highly personal and subjective. While societal pressures and media portrayals often emphasize a specific ideal, the reality is far more nuanced. Instead of focusing solely on size, consider the broader context of your relationship. Open communication, mutual respect, and emotional intimacy are far more significant predictors of relationship satisfaction than any single physical attribute. Furthermore, a multitude of factors contribute to sexual compatibility and fulfillment, including sexual technique, emotional connection, and shared desires. Therefore, placing excessive emphasis on a single aspect like penis size can overshadow these equally—if not more—crucial elements. Remember, healthy relationships are built on trust, understanding, and a willingness to explore each other’s needs and preferences together. Openly discussing concerns and desires with your partner creates a space for growth, understanding, and mutual satisfaction. Consequently, focusing on building a strong emotional bond can often alleviate concerns about physical differences and lead to a more fulfilling and lasting intimate connection. This open dialogue paves the way for shared exploration and enhanced sexual experiences that transcend solely physical aspects.

Moreover, it’s crucial to recognize the psychological impact of societal pressures and unrealistic expectations surrounding penis size. These expectations, often perpetuated by pornography and media, can negatively influence self-esteem and body image for both partners. Consequently, it’s important to challenge these unrealistic standards and focus on cultivating a positive self-image and a healthy perspective on sexuality. Additionally, understanding the diverse range of sexual experiences and preferences helps normalize variation and dispels harmful myths. In fact, research consistently shows that factors such as communication, emotional intimacy, and mutual respect contribute far more significantly to relationship satisfaction than penis size. Therefore, focusing energy on building a strong and supportive relationship is a more sustainable approach to achieving sexual fulfillment than obsessing over arbitrary physical measurements. In conclusion, remember that a fulfilling sexual relationship is built on a foundation of respect, trust, and open communication, far outweighing any physical concerns.

Finally, if you’re experiencing concerns or anxieties related to penis size or sexual satisfaction, seeking professional assistance is a valuable option. A therapist or sexologist can provide a safe and supportive environment to explore these issues without judgment. They can offer guidance, education, and strategies for improving communication and addressing any underlying anxieties. Furthermore, they can help couples navigate challenges and develop healthier perspectives on sexuality and intimacy. Remember, seeking professional help is a sign of strength, not weakness, and it can significantly enhance your understanding of yourself and your relationship. In essence, prioritizing open communication, fostering emotional intimacy, and addressing any concerns with a professional can lead to a more fulfilling and satisfying sexual experience. Ultimately, your sexual health and well-being are essential aspects of your overall well-being, and seeking support when needed is a positive step toward a healthier and happier relationship.
